Mobilize Your Board to Raise More Money

Mercy Corps, Aceh Lecture Room 45 SW Ankeny Street
Portland

About this event

Andy Robinson
National Trainer & Consultant

If your Board isn’t raising all the money it could—indeed, if your Board isn’t raising any money at all—you’re not alone. In this workshop, we’ll discuss the reasons why, and outline strategies to turn things around through stronger leadership. You’ll leave with several practical options for increasing Board involvement and effectiveness.

Topics include:

  • Developing a culture of fundraising
  • The psychology of fundraising—why donors give
  • Building a Board fundraising ladder
  • Identifying and grooming your fundraising sparkplug
  • Alternative fundraising models—and how to apply them to your Board
  • Holding each other accountable with Board fundraising agreements

Who Should Attend?

This training is designed for nonprofit executive directors, development staff, and Board members. Board Chair/Executive Director teams will especially enjoy this opportunity to work together to mobilize your Board.

About the Presenter

Andy Robinson provides training and consulting for nonprofits in fundraising, grantseeking, Board development, marketing, earned income, planning, leadership development, and facilitation. Over the past sixteen years, Andy has worked with organizations in 47 US states and Canada. He specializes in the needs of groups working for human rights, social justice, environmental conservation, historic preservation, and community development.

Andy is the author of five books, including Grassroots Grants, Selling Social Change (Without Selling Out), How to Raise $500 to $5000 From Almost Anyone, The Board Member’s Easier Than You Think Guide to Nonprofit Finance, and Great Boards for Small Groups.
